export declare class SupportingEntityCapability { /** * Indicates whether the capability is allowed for the supporting entity. If a capability is allowed for a supporting entity but not for the parent legal entity, this means the legal entity has other supporting entities that failed verification. **You can use the allowed supporting entity** regardless of the verification status of other supporting entities. */ "allowed"?: boolean; /** * Supporting entity reference */ "id"?: string; /** * Indicates whether the supporting entity capability is requested. */ "requested"?: boolean; /** * The status of the verification checks for the capability of the supporting entity. Possible values: * **pending**: Adyen is running the verification. * **invalid**: The verification failed. Check if the `errors` array contains more information. * **valid**: The verification has been successfully completed. * **rejected**: Adyen has verified the information, but found reasons to not allow the capability. */ "verificationStatus"?: string; static readonly discriminator: string | undefined; static readonly mapping: { [index: string]: string; } | undefined; static readonly attributeTypeMap: Array<{ name: string; baseName: string; type: string; format: string; }>; static getAttributeTypeMap(): { name: string; baseName: string; type: string; format: string; }[]; constructor(); }
